[QUOTE="Brunneria, post: 2241097, member: 41816"] There are many people who don’t supplement. There are also many people who need to. After eating a good nutritious diet for my entire life, I ended up testing extremely low on a few vits and mins. Turns out that even if I eat the nutrients, i can’t absorb them as efficiently as other people, possibly due to a nasty tummy bug I had in my 20s, possibly due to genetics. I also have gut permeability which lets things through that it shouldn’t. Either way, without supplements I get severe deficiencies in 3 things (there may be more, but testing is difficult for some nutrients) which would cause immune system issues and neuropathy if I didn’t supplement.
